Warning issued for drivers of three major car brands who face ‘significant’ hit A warning has been issued to drivers of some m ajor car brands after makers were forced to hike prices of new vehicles as drivers face a “significant” hit from Donald Trump’s tariffs. Some popular car models could see prices rise by as much as $2,000 or £1,494. Subaru blamed “current market conditions” in their reasoning for hiking prices….
